| Sumario: | It is a quantitative study, with the purpose of evaluating the use of medicinal plants and the level of satisfaction in homes, of a descriptive, analytical and transversal type. The population is the consumers of products in the Amazonia Herbal Market of Pasaje Paquito, with an average of 66 daily buyers and from which the sample of 45 daily buyers was determined. The basic instrument was a structured survey with a Cronbach's alpha coefficient of 0.781. Initially, the normality of the sample data was determined, using the Shapiro Wilk test, which determined that the Pearson correlation and the Spearman correlation were used for the statistical analysis and which allowed us to conclude: The use of medicinal plants from Pasaje Paquito influences significantly in the level of satisfaction of Iquitos households, high satisfaction is recognized because they are perceived as effective, accessible and safe compared to conventional medications. but also for its cultural and economic value. The most widely used medicinal plants are cat's claw (Uncaria. Tomentosa), annatto (Bixa Orellana) and chuchuhuasi (Maytenus laevis), which are preferred for their perceived effectiveness in the treatment of common ailments such as diabetes and pressure. high. The main reasons why they turn to medicinal plants are the treatment of diseases and the prevention of health conditions and improvement of general well-being. Affordability and confidence in safety and effectiveness play an important role in its preference over conventional medications. The level of satisfaction with the effectiveness of medicinal plants is high. The perception of safety and quality of the medicinal plants of Pasaje Paquito is generally positive. Users trust that these products are safe for use and report minimal experiences of side effects. Furthermore, medicinal plants are considered to offer a more natural and less invasive alternative compared to modern medicine. |
